Taking a stake in Dane County lakes
Some local scuba divers are giving back to the lakes the only way they know how: by cleaning trash off the bottom.
It's all part of the 22 annual Take a Stake in the Lakes. That's a series of events to help clean up and appreciate Dane county's lakes. The event featured scuba divers skimming the bottom of lake Monona.
Along with beauty, it also helps out the fish down below.
Joann Hoffman, the Scuba coordinator, says, "It's just not good for them to have rusting cans, rusting barrels down there. Tarps covering the bottom so that the natural environment can't do what it's supposed to do."...[WKOWTV.com]
